Abstract

A method of determining a power correction factor for an optical power of an optical channel of a wavelength division multiplexed communications network. The method comprises configuring an optical source of the communications network to generate an unmodulated optical carrier signal for the optical channel. The method further comprises determining the optical power of the unmodulated optical carrier signal (P). The method further comprises configuring the optical source to apply a test modulation pattern to the optical carrier signal, to generate a modulated optical carrier signal. The method further comprises determining the optical power of the modulated optical carrier signal (P). The method further comprises determining a power correction factor for the optical channel by determining the difference between the optical powers of the unmodulated optical carrier signal and the modulated optical carrier signal.
